Eswatini - Gross domestic savings (% of GDP)

Gross domestic savings (% of GDP) in Eswatini was 11.35 as of 2020. Its highest value over the past 60 years was 57.13 in 1974, while its lowest value was -9.95 in 1985.

Definition: Gross domestic savings are calculated as GDP less final consumption expenditure (total consumption).

Source: World Bank national accounts data, and OECD National Accounts data files.
